In 2009, monoclonal antibodies for cancer therapy generated total revenues of over $18bn worldwide. From 2010, that sector will benefit from new drugs and expanding indications for existing products. Cancer incidence and prevalence are rising worldwide; studies reveal that incidence will rise by up to 40% by 2025. Worldwide, the treatment of cancer is a priority for healthcare providers, with high demand for efficacious and well-tolerated therapies. Where is the monoclonal antibody therapy market for cancer heading - technologically and commercially - from 2010 onwards? Our new report covers such questions, providing the information that you need. Our new report - Monoclonal Antibodies in Cancer Therapy: World Market Prospects 2010-2025 - explains how this market will develop, and where the opportunities will lie. We show how you can benefit from its developments and potential. There remain many unmet therapeutic needs in the treatment of cancer. There is also increasing demand for cancer monoclonal antibodies in developing countries. Novel monoclonal antibodies that demonstrate improved safety profiles – combined with high efficacies – can gain significant market shares from 2010 onwards. There remain high revenues to be made in this sector from 2010 to 2025, our new report explains. Monoclonal Antibodies in Cancer Therapy: World Market Prospects 2010-2025 covers the following monoclonal antibodies in detail: • Avastin • Mabthera/Rituxan • Herceptin • Erbitux • Vectibix • Campath.
